Prince Institute-Southeast vs. Midwestern Career
Both Prince Institute-Southeast and Midwestern Career College are Private, 2-4 years schools located in Illinois. The following statements compare Prince Institute-Southeast and Midwestern Career College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- Midwestern Career's tuition ($17,320) is more expensive than Prince Institute-Southeast ($10,485).
- Prince Institute-Southeast's students to faculty ratio (3 to 1) is lower than Midwestern Career (28 to 1).
- Midwestern Career (824 students) is larger than Prince Institute-Southeast (10 students) with more enrolled students.
- Midwestern Career ($3,449) has higher amount of financial aid than Midwestern Career ($3,449).
- Both schools have same graduation rate of 63%.
